RegisterLicenseKeyWithExpiration
関数有効期限付きのライセンスキーを登録する。
シグネチャ
// licenseprotection.dll
#include <windows.h>
HRESULT RegisterLicenseKeyWithExpiration(
LPCWSTR licenseKey,
DWORD validityInDays,
LicenseProtectionStatus* status
);パラメーター
| 名前 | 型 | 方向 | 説明 |
|---|---|---|---|
| licenseKey | LPCWSTR | in | 登録するライセンスキー文字列(Unicode)。 |
| validityInDays | DWORD | in | ライセンスの有効期間(日数)。 |
| status | LicenseProtectionStatus* | out | ライセンス保護の処理結果ステータスを受け取るLicenseProtectionStatusへのポインタ。 |
戻り値の型: HRESULT
